# Break-Glass Access — Torchlamp Admin Dashboard

If the dark-mode rollout flag bricks the Torchlamp admin dashboard before a release cut, the release manager may use break-glass access to force the legacy light theme server-side. This bypasses the theming service entirely and is audited. The break-glass console sits behind a sealed credential that normal SSO cannot reach. Unseal it with the recovery passphrase listed below.

strongbox words: druath-quenael

**Ticket FIN-registry vault locked (for weekly sync)**

Quick one for the sync: the Coinloft conversion service is accumulating rounding drift — half-cent errors on EUR→krona paths, which adds up across the nightly batch. Fix is ready (banker's rounding at the final step only), but the config vault holding the FX precision table locked itself after three failed unlock attempts by the deploy bot. Nobody can push the patch until it's reopened. Ops says manual recovery is the only path, so use the recovery passphrase below.

vault phrase of yaguf-hahaf = druath-holix

# Service Accounts: String Extraction

The `extract-i18n` script pulls translatable strings from all Bramblewick repos and pushes them to the Glossa service. It runs under the `i18n-extractor` service account. Do not run it under your personal account; Glossa rate-limits individual users aggressively. The account has write access to the staging catalog only. Set the token in your shell before invoking the script. The current staging token is below.

API key for kahap-kafog: zpat15_6qzxZ7YR8aDwjmp

Quarterly Planning Note — Branch Managers, Hollandale Fixtures. This quarter we continue the second-source search for our hinge and bracket lines, currently supplied solely by Merrow Castings. Three candidates in the Dunvale corridor have passed initial audits; sample runs begin in week six. Branches should hold current order volumes steady and flag any quality issues promptly. Details of the confidential sourcing strategy follow below.

confidential, badup-hawef: The finance team signed off on a budget of $12.8 million for Project Eliael. The renewal with Wenaxix Foods closes at $44.4 million a year, 49 percent above the last contract.